Zinc in PDB 6pzq: Structure of the Human Respiratory Syncytial Virus M2-1 Protein in Complex with A Short Positive-Sense Gene-End Rna

Protein crystallography data

The structure of Structure of the Human Respiratory Syncytial Virus M2-1 Protein in Complex with A Short Positive-Sense Gene-End Rna, PDB code: 6pzq was solved by Y.Gao, D.Cao, B.Liang,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 63.52 / 2.70
Space group P 41 21 2
Cell size a, b, c (Å), α, β, γ (°) 94.750, 94.750, 199.630, 90.00, 90.00, 90.00
R / Rfree (%) 22.5 / 28.8

Zinc Binding Sites:

The binding sites of Zinc atom in the Structure of the Human Respiratory Syncytial Virus M2-1 Protein in Complex with A Short Positive-Sense Gene-End Rna (pdb code 6pzq). This binding sites where shown within 5.0 Angstroms radius around Zinc atom.
In total 4 binding sites of Zinc where determined in the Structure of the Human Respiratory Syncytial Virus M2-1 Protein in Complex with A Short Positive-Sense Gene-End Rna, PDB code: 6pzq:
